Nursery paint shouldn’t be bland or boring. It should stimulate a young child’s imagination, creating a fun and joyful environment. But when it’s time for a nap, the colours need to have that restful quality too – a difficult balancing act to achieve. The key is to find colours that perfectly partner, adding both happy, inspiring and thought-provoking influences as well as more tranquil elements. Start with a neutral base and then add colours to it to create your ideal nursery. Yellow is a sunny, joyful colour that works particularly well with children’s wallpapers and wall murals. You can go down the traditional pink and blue route, but why not try something a little more soothing with a green theme?

Nursery paints don’t need to be overpowering – they should be subtle, gentle, soft colours that create a warm and cosy ambience for both mother and baby. Pastels in charming colours like lilac and lavender, beautiful duck egg or the subtlest of greens are an excellent choice for a modern nursery. Add some characterful curtains and cushions, and a touch of wall art and you have a nursery created with love.
